Output 7110b89c037a2f5f579bb85cee5d622d730b36e87a3efe6d9b0f72cc59f7ee70:112

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ef73b738dd8cf8788138a43cd5cce316024ee48bcff55d6a002e2ebd2496d6b0
address
bc1paaemwwxa3nu83qfc5s7dtn8rzcpyaeytel6466sq9cht6fyk66cqrwpvsf
transaction
7110b89c037a2f5f579bb85cee5d622d730b36e87a3efe6d9b0f72cc59f7ee70
spent
true